The media landscape is evolving, and the latest development comes in the form of a joint venture between RTL Zwei and Warner Bros. Discovery. The deal, announced just two weeks ago, is currently under review by antitrust authorities.

RTL Zwei, a joint venture between RTL and other media industry shareholders, operates an ad-financed TV channel, distributed via RTL+ and other platforms. On the other hand, Warner Bros. Discovery is actively involved in film distribution, home entertainment, licensing of TV content, consumer goods, and video games in Germany, and operates a variety of free-to-air and pay-TV channels.

The Federal Cartel Office, Germany's antitrust authority, has announced that the deal could have positive effects on competition. Andreas Mundt, President of the Federal Cartel Office, has stated that the TV world is in flux and there is a heightened interest in cooperations to keep up with increasing competition.

The Office sees the market not just limited to TV advertising, but as a 'big screen' advertising market that includes offerings from Netflix, Amazon Prime, Disney, and to some extent, YouTube. Providers like these are entering the market of advertising-financed moving image offers, a move that is set to shake up the current market dynamics.

In the 'big screen' advertising market, the marketing groups of RTL and ProSiebenSat.1 still account for the majority of revenues. However, RTL Zwei with El Cartel Media and Warner Bros. Discovery trail behind these market leaders.

RTL Zwei has primarily marketed its advertising spaces through its in-house agency, El Cartel Media, while Warner Bros. Discovery has recently started marketing its own advertising spaces. Interestingly, YouTube also has comparable advertising spaces in some parts.

The antitrust authorities have concluded that the plans of RTL Zwei and Warner Bros. Discovery appear approvable. The Federal Cartel Office suggests that the deal does not face antitrust obstacles.
